We are now accepting summer internship applications for the Division on Deaf, DeafBlind, Hard of Hearing for students with intermediate to advanced American Sign Language (ASL) skills who are eager to grow their fluency through immersive, community-based experiences.
Responsibilities:
At the time of internship, the applicant must be currently enrolled in an undergraduate or graduate program.
Applicants must have intermediate to advanced ASL skills and be actively enrolled in an Interpreter Training Program (ITP) or a related field focused on serving the Deaf, Deafblind, and Hard of Hearing communities.
Applicants who are working toward a degree in Deaf Studies, ASL Interpreting, Public Administration, Political Science, Public Policy, and/or Sociology are preferred.
Please attach a cover letter, resume, and transcript to your application.
Please Note: Interns interested in earning academic credit are responsible to work with their academic advisors to verify if this internship meets the requirements for academic credit to be granted.
